Analogue TV switch-off begins in coastal areas of mainland Portugal
Jan 13, 2012 – The definitive nationwide migration to digitial terrestrial television has begun in Portugal with the switching off of the analogue transmitter at Palmela and the relays at Alcácer do Sal, Melides and Sesimbra.

Pay TV in Portugal up 54,000 subscribers in 2Q10
Aug 25, 2010 – According to ANACOM, at the end of the second quarter of 2010, the total number of pay TV subscribers in Portugal was around 2.7 million, 54 thousand more than in the previous quarter and 279 thousand more than a year earlier.

127k Zon boxes installed in 4Q09; pay TV subscribers stable
Mar 1, 2010 – ZON Multimedia (Lisbon:ZON) has released its results for 2009. By the end of FY09, ZON's total Pay TV subscriber base was 1.595 million subscribers, of which 1.180 million subscribed to cable services and 414 thousand to satellite services.

ANACOM publishes 2Q09 pay TV numbers for Portugal
Sep 10, 2009 – According to ANACOM, at the end of June 2009, the total number of pay TV subscribers in Portugal continued to grow, surpassing 2.37 million, around 47,000 more than in the previous quarter and 232,000 more than in the same period of 2008.

Portugal's ZON installs 100k HD boxes in 2Q09
Jul 31, 2009 – ZON Multimedia (Lisbon:ZON) has released its results for the second quarter of 2009. More and more customers are taking new HD ZON boxes with 285.4 thousand installed by the end of 1H09, an increase of 101.5 thousand in 2Q09 alone.

Portugal's pay TV subscribers reached 2.3 million in 1Q09
May 22, 2009 – According to Portugal's ANACOM, at the end of March 2009 the total number of subscribers to pay TV in the country reached 2.3 million, 39 thousand more than in the previous quarter and up 257 thousand from the same quarter of 2008.

Portugal Telecom (Meo) 2008 first nine month results
Nov 13, 2008 – Portugal Telecom (Lisbon: PTC; NYSE: PT) has announced its results for the first nine months ended 30 September 2008. YTD net additions to the 'Meo' pay-TV service reached 191 thousand to give 211 thousand customers at the end of September.

Portugal - Subscription television services continue to grow
Feb 28, 2008 – In the fourth quarter of 2007 Portugal had 1.96 million subscribers to the services of subscription TV supported by cable distribution networks or satellite (DTH) - around 2% more than the number recorded in the previous quarter.

Portugal - Opening of tenders for Digital Terrestrial Television (DTT)
Feb 27, 2008 – The regulations associated with the public tenders in respect of Digital Terrestrial Television (DTT) have been published in 'Diário da República'.
